Midseason CW schedule came out today and there's some surprises:

The CW midseason 2017

Yes, Supernatural is moving again - but just a bit shocking time slot change, 8 pm leading into Riverdale at 9 pm. Legends of Tomorrow is completing the rest of it's 17 episode - up from 13 originally ordered - Tuesdays, post Flash, and is going to be replaced in April (after LoT finishes its S2 order by iZombie. The 100 is going post Arrow (as expected).

'No Tomorrow' (CBS owned) and Frequency (WB owned) DID not get more episodes are are capped at 13 apiece for S1 -doesn't necessarily mean they won't be renewed for S2's but it's not certain either will be renewed either - every few days lately I see a new potential CW series in the early stages of development.

The S1 finale of NT is January 17 and Frequency, January 25 (Arrow/FRQ/LoT/SPN/TVD/CEG are 'off' Thanksgiving week), likely meaning both shows will be 'burned off' in December/early-mid Jan 2017, allowing LoT to resume with the best lead-in and The 100 S4 and Riverdale to premiere in early Feb and late January, respectively. Riverdale, I read, was always intended for a January 2017 premiere date but the question was where should it go? The most popular slot was 'post' Flash and the second most, 'pre' Supernatural Thursday. Burning off NT and FRQ allows The 100 S4 to start earlier than if Frequency returned in late January and aired it's remaining episodes.

Since NT and FRQ will be the first of the current CW season to debut on Netflix 8 days after their finales The CW will have another chance to access whether the shows have substantial Netflix streaming before making a renew/cancel decision.

More in the article. It looks like SG/JtV come back January 23, 2017, TF/LoT Jan 24, Arrow/final S1 ep of FRQ Jan 25 (replaced by T100 Feb 1) and SPN/Riverdale on Jan 26, 2017. Look in various articles on the Friday CW shedule.
